Miller 3, Sully Buttes 0
ONIDA - The Miller Rustlers swept the Sully Buttes Chargers 25-18, 25-8, and 25-16 Thursday in Onida.
The Rustlers move to 3-1 behind 10 kills by Aleah Schlecter on 25 of 27 hitting. Journey Palmer went 13 of 15 serving, nailing four aces.
Heather Resel set up the Miller offense, going 83 of 84 on sets with 28 assists. Jolie Palmer led the Rustlers with 16 digs.
Miller hosts Class “B” top-ranked Warner on Tuesday.

Redfield 3, Deuel 0
CLEAR LAKE - The Redfield Pheasants swept the Deuel Cardinals Thursday in Clear Lake to earn their first win of the season.
Set scores for Redfield were 25-20, 25-20, and 25-13.
Redfield (1-3) was led by Katie Rozell with nine kills and four block assists. Chloe Zens led the Pheasants with 12 digs.
Hayden Gall was a perfect 60 of 60 setting for Redfield with 16 assists and also went 23 of 24 serving with an ace.
Deuel fell to 2-2. Ella Kerkvliet had 17 digs and three aces for the Cardinals.
Redfield travels to Leola to play Leola/Frederick on Tuesday.

Wolsey-Wessington 3, De Smet 0
DE SMET – The Wolsey-Wessington Lady Warbirds bounced back after losses to two of the top-ranked teams in the state to defeat the De Smet Bulldogs in straight sets Tuesday in De Smet.
Set scores for the Lady Warbirds were 25-17, 25-15, and 25-18.
The Lady ‘Birds (2-2) were led by Kailyn Dorris, who was 14 of 17 hitting with nine kills, contributed three blocks, and was 24 of 26 serving with five aces. Kendal Uttecht and Payton Kemnitz split setting duties, each ending up with 15 assists.
The Bulldogs fell to 1-2 despite a strong all-around game from Mirra Beck with eight kills on 26 of 29 attacking, 8 of 8 serving with one ace, and 12 digs.
The Lady Warbirds are off until Sept. 7 when they will host Hitchcock-Tulare. The Bulldogs travel to Deuel Tuesday.

Aberdeen Roncalli 3, Miller 2
ABERDEEN – The Miller Rustlers suffered their first defeat of the season Tuesday in a hard-fought five-set match against the Aberdeen Roncalli Lady Cavaliers in Aberdeen, 3-2.
Set scores for the Lady Cavs were 25-20, 25-18, 23-25, 19-25, and 15-7.
Aberdeen Roncalli moves to 2-1 on the season. No individual statistics were available.
Miller falls to 2-1 despite an excellent night from setter Heather Resel, who was 111 out of 112 sets with 30 assists and was perfect from the service line on 20 serves with four aces.
Aleah Schlechter was 36 of 45 on the attack with 14 kills and three blocks. Jolie Palmer led the Rustler defense with 20 digs, while Journey Palmer contributed 11 kills on 41 of 46 attacks.
The Rustlers will host Warner, the top-ranked team in Class “B”, on Tuesday.
